Admission right into an undergraduate architecture program is usually a two-step process. Admission to the university or college then admission right into the architecture program.


This can be a five year B.arch undergraduate program or a combination of a bachelor's degree or BS in architecture (or an additional major) complied with by an M.arch graduate level. Architecture is a very managed occupation, starting with university programs. The structures made by signed up designers should be safe. The college programs, practical experience, and licensure tests guarantee architects have the training essential to safeguard the health and wellness, safety and security, and welfare of individuals that will inhabit their structures.


Along with institutional requirements, trainees might take building history, landscape, and city layout. They also obtain functional experience finding out to use store devices and through workshop courses that obtain progressively complicated each year. Some programs additionally require co-ops where a trainee operates in an architecture firm for a semester.

Grads from a NAAB accredited architecture program need to finish an expert internship of numerous years functioning under the guidance of a signed up engineer. Once they have amassed adequate experience, they can rest for the Architectural Registration Exam (ARE), a series of six tests, and become licensed.


The majority of states need recurring proceeding education as component of the annual certificate revival procedure. Design is a challenging profession to go after. Given the general public trust that the structures where we live, function, and play will not fall down while we're inside them, that rigorous education and learning, training, and screening, is important. In the USA, there are only 121,997 licensed designers.
